purple magnolia vs Almanegra de Yarumal
Magnolia liliiflora compared with Magnolia yarumalensis
Key Differences
- purple magnolia is Data Deficient while Almanegra de Yarumal is Endangered.
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| purple magnolia | Almanegra de Yarumal |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Plantae (planta) | Plantae (planta) |
| Phylum same |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class same |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order same | Magnoliales (Magnoliales) | Magnoliales (Magnoliales) |
| Family same | Magnoliaceae | Magnoliaceae |
| Genus same | Magnolia | Magnolia |
| Species | Magnolia liliiflora | Magnolia yarumalensis |
Evolutionary Relationship
purple magnolia and Almanegra de Yarumal share a common ancestor at the Genus level: Magnolia.
